This is an exciting role for a dedicated Animal Care Specialist to join our hospital team. The position offers variety and flexibility, with the opportunity to shape your caseload to suit your interests and experience.
About the RoleKey responsibilities include:
- Providing exceptional patient care through consultations, medical workups, routine surgery, and inpatient care
- Tailoring case load to suit individual interests (internal medicine, dentistry, ophthalmology, etc.)
We are committed to providing ongoing training and support to help you grow in your career. This includes:
- Full funding provided for further studies – certificates, diplomas, or PhDs
- Junior professionals are encouraged to apply – support and training provided for the right candidate
Raheny Hospital has been part of the local community for generations. We're a close-knit, supportive team that genuinely enjoys working together. Collaboration is at the heart of what we do – everyone plays their part in ensuring our patients get the best care possible.
Our modern hospital is fully equipped with everything you'd expect – two operating theatres, in-house lab, digital radiography, ultrasound, endoscopy, dental suite with dental X-ray, ECG, blood pressure monitoring, and laparoscopic kit. We also provide 24-hour emergency cover, ensuring continuity of care when it's needed most.
RequirementsWe're looking for someone who:
- Is registered (or eligible to register) with the relevant authority by October 2025
- Has strong communication and teamwork skills
- Is passionate about delivering excellent patient care and thorough case workups
- Can work independently, but also thrive in a collaborative hospital setting
In return, we offer a comprehensive benefits package including:
- 6.4 weeks annual leave, inclusive on bank holidays
- Additional holiday entitlement for your birthday
- Paid maternity, paternity, and adoptive leave packages
- Cycle to Work Scheme
- Company Sick Pay & Bereavement Leave
- Access to EAP & Wellbeing Centre
- €1300 annual CPD allowance with 40 hours paid CPD leave
- Full funding for any Certificates / Diplomas / PhD's you may want to pursue
- Opportunities for clinical and leadership progression
- Relevant memberships fully covered
- Dedicated CARE fund - €1,100 annually to support exceptional cases
- Annual Pay Reviews
- Employer Pension Contributions
- Discounted Veterinary Fees across the network
- Free Flu Vaccinations
- Access to 'Benefits' – retail and lifestyle discount platform
- Opportunity to join company programmes
Bring your skills, passion, and ambition – and we'll give you the support, balance, and opportunities to make your career everything you want it to be.
